Bishop Robinson’s Invocation Cut From HBO’s Telecast

Email this item Email    Print this item Print    Share this item... Share

Posted on Jan 19, 2009
robinson
youtube.com

Here’s the footage of openly gay Episcopal Bishop Gene Robinson’s invocation, which he delivered Sunday before the inaugural concert festivities began—and which was not included in HBO’s special broadcast of the show. But was it the network’s choice or Team Obama’s?
